Definitions:

Parallel Processing

Parallel processing is the ability of the brain to simultaneously process incoming stimuli of differing quality. It's a part of the human information processing system that allows for complex multitasking.

Dual Processing

The principle that our minds operate on two levels simultaneously - a fast, automatic, intuitive level, and a slower, more deliberate, rational level.

Sleep Spindles

Brief bursts of brain activity characterized by rapid oscillations, seen in the stage 2 of non-REM sleep, thought to be involved in memory consolidation.

Delta Waves

Slow brain waves observed in deep sleep, associated with restoration and healing in the human brain.
